A product sells for $20 per unit,and has a contribution margin ratio of 40%.Fixed expenses total $120,000 annually.The company that makes and sells the product has an income tax rate of 40%.How many units must be sold to yield an after-tax operating profit of $30,000?
Accounts Receivable
Money owed to a company by its clients or customers for goods or services delivered but not yet paid for.
Accounts Payable
The amounts owed by a business to its suppliers or vendors for goods or services received that have not yet been paid for.
Unearned Revenue
Money received by an individual or company for a service or product that has yet to be provided or delivered.
Accounting Equation
The fundamental equation representing the relationship among assets, liabilities, and owner's equity: Assets = Liabilities + Owner’s Equity.
